stop阻止事件冒泡 prevent阻止默认事件 首先回顾一下什么是事件冒泡,当鼠标点击button按钮的时候,同时也点击了div,所以showInfo1和showInfo两个函数会同时被调用 <style> .a { height: 200px; background-color: skyblue; }
//面向对象:交给谁去干 //面向过程:将步骤分解,交给对象去干 //typeof 可以打印出值属于那种数据类型的 number 数字 string 字符 boolean true/false 真和假 object null/[] undefined function // var n = 123; // var n = "123"; // var n = []; //
什么是JavaScript? JavaScript(简称“JS”) 是一种具有函数优先的轻量级,解释型或即时编译型的编程语言。虽然它是作为开发Web页面的脚本语言而出名,但是它也被用到了很多非浏览器环境中,JavaScript 基于原型编程、多范式的动态脚本语言,并且支持面向对象、命令式、声明式、函数式编程范
9.1 DOM的定义 9.2 DOM的基础 9.3 节点的选择 9.3.1 通过 ID 检索 在 JavaScript 中,如果要对 HTML 文档中的指定节点进行选择,Document.getElementById() 方法是一种最为常见的手段。该方法可以像下面这样书写。 var element = document.getElementById('hzh'); 这样就能够取得
问题描述 有个数据库用户经常被锁,Unlock之后没几秒就会被锁住,因为涉及的项目太多,很难做到逐一排查,不知道是哪个项目用错密码,导致账户被锁。后面排查日志没有发现登录失败的日志,故在网上查找相关资料,发现可以创建一个触发器可将相关日志记录下来。 解决方案 用dba账户创建如下触发
Ajax1. 概念 ASynchronous Javascript And XML:异步的JavaScript和XML 1) 同步和异步:建立在客户端和服务器端相互通信的基础上 *同步: 客户端必须等待服务器端的响应,在等待的期间客户端不能做其他操作 *异步: 客户端不需要等待服务器端的响应
<form id="uploadForm" method="post" enctype="multipart/form-data"> <label >上传电子书</label> <input type="file" name="file" > <button id="upload" type="
### 1 判断时间阶段。 - 题目描述: 用户输入几点弹出问候信息; 如用户输入12点之前中午好; 用户输入18点之前弹出傍晚好; 用户输入24点之前弹出深夜好; - 题目提示: 通过比较运算符判定输入的时间的范围,弹出相应的问候信息
实战演示 文件上传 input 标签使用自动化上传,先定位到上传按钮,然后 send_keys 把路径作为值给传进去. 如图所示,是企业微信文件上传的页面 定位到标签为 input,type 为 file 的元素信息,然后使用 send_keys 把文件路径作为值给传进去。 Python 版本 driver.find_element
原文链接 实战演示 文件上传 input 标签使用自动化上传,先定位到上传按钮,然后 send_keys 把路径作为值给传进去. 如图所示,是企业微信文件上传的页面 定位到标签为 input,type 为 file 的元素信息,然后使用 send_keys 把文件路径作为值给传进去。 Python 版本 driver.find_element(
逻辑分支 引入:我们在日常生活中,有很多事情是需要做判断的,比如说,去服装城买衣服,你看中一件衣服,老板要300元,你立马就会想,这个价格是否贵了,判断的结果只有两种可能,一是贵,二是不贵,贵了你就不买了,不贵你就买了。再比如去网吧,网管也要判断你是否满18岁,结果也只有两种,是和否,是就上网,不是
<script> function fun( ){ alert("函数要执行了~~~~~~~") for(var i=0 ; i<5 ; i++){ if(i == 2){ //使用break可以退出当前的循环 // break; //continue用于跳过当次循环 // con
事件处理(单击事件) 方式一:使用html中的事件属性 1 <script> 2 function aaa(){ 3 alert("欢迎"); 4 } 5 </script> 6 <input type="button" value="点我啊" onclick="aaa()"/> 方式二:使用JS原生代码 1 <script> 2
<script> /* *创建一个函数。用来计算三个数的和 * 可以使用return来设置函数的返回值 * 语法: * return 值 * return后的值将会作为执行结果返回 * 可以定义一个变量来接收该结果 * 注意在函数return后的语句都不会执行---类似于bre
1.教材P78-79 例4-9 <body bgcolor = #000000> <% double price = 98.78; %> <p style="font-family:宋体;font-size:36;color:red"> 商品编号A1001,价格8765 <a href ="2.jsp?id=A1001&price=8765">购买</a><br> 商品编号A10
直播平台源代码,简单实现 弹出确认 取消对话框 if(window.confirm('确定?')){ //alert("确定"); return true;}else{ //alert("取消"); return false;} 以上就是直播平台源代码,简单实现 弹出确认 取消对话框, 更多内容欢迎关注之后的文章
try和catch语句 try语句用于定义在执行时进行错误测试的代码块 catch语句用于当try语句代码块发生错误时,所执行的代码块 比如: function message() { try { bad_alert("Welcome!"); } catch(err) { txt="本页有一个错误:" + err.message; al
<title>质数的练习</title><script> /* *在页面中接收一个用户输入的数字,并判断是否是质数。 * 质数只能被1和他自身整除的数,1不是质数也不是合数,质数必须是大于1的自然数。 * */ var num = prompt("请输入一个大于1的整数:"); //判断这个值是否与
1.alert弹窗 alert弹窗是前端页面中常见的一种弹窗,会弹出一些需要用户确认的信息,只有用户点击确定或者取消才能关闭,selenium中通过switchTo().alert()下的accept() 确认和dismiss()取消就可以模拟用户实现点击。 前端alert弹窗代码: <!DOCTYPE html> <html> <head> <meta charset=
<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<meta http-equiv="X-UA-Compatible&qu
判断字符串是否为空 var strings = ''; if (string.length == 0) { alert('不能为空'); } 判断字符串是否为“空”字符即用户输入了空格 var strings = ' '; if (strings.replace(/(^s*)|(s*$)/g, "").length ==0) { alert('不能为空'); } 判断输入字符
1.js代码可以写到外部js文件中,然后通过script标签引入,写到外部文件中可以在不同的页面中引用,也可以利用到浏览器的缓存机制。script标签一旦用于引用外部文件,就不能在编写代码了,即使编写了浏览器也会忽略 ,如果需要则可以再创建一个新的script标签用于编写内部代码。<script src="
<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>Title</title></head><body> <script type="text/javascript"> //确定弹窗 var a = conf
<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>Title</title></head><body> <!--静态绑定--> <input type="button" value="按钮1" onclic
1.登陆输入用户名密码,判断用户名和密码相同,登陆成功,session中保存用户的用户名,进入主页main.jsp,主页有一个退出按钮,点击,回到登陆页login.jsp。要求:退出登录后,如果在浏览器直接输入主页main.jsp,访问不了,直接跳到登陆页。 <%@ page language="java" import="java.util.*" pageEncod